There’s one piece that’s a tad less practical, but every bit as necessary if you ask fashion girls: leather skirts. (No, they don’t have to be short, and yes, they can be vegan!) Stylish women are obsessed with leather skirts, which are a lot more versatile than you might think. If you’re curious how cool girls are styling them right now, look no further. For starters, you can go the cozy route with an oversize cardigan and turtleneck. Should you be feeling adventurous, you could also add a pair of knee-high zebra-print boots to up the fashion ante. Another option: Go with a classic camel coat and timeless black turtleneck. Last but not least, you can make a leather skirt appropriate for work by adding a polished blazer and a crisp white button-down shirt. The options are truly endless.
